Re: New goban table set. Need advice.
I think the board is katsura and the bowls are karin (Chinese quince), a nice set. I would be cautious about sanding the board. If you want a really smooth finish, planing and scraping are probably better than sanding. Planing and scraping can be, and should be, done with the grain. If the spots ...
